Expert writing Tips

Best practice

When writing technical documents, always specify the "units of measure" used to ensure clarity and avoid ambiguity. For instance, indicate whether measurements are in meters, feet, kilograms, or pounds.

Common error

Avoid mixing different "units of measure" within the same context without proper conversion. For example, don't switch between meters and feet without explicitly converting one to the other to maintain consistency.

FAQs

How do I use "units of measure" in a sentence?

You can use "units of measure" to refer to the standards used for measurement, such as "The report clearly stated the "units of measure" for each variable".

What are some alternatives to "units of measure"?

Alternatives include "measurement units", "measurement system", or "system of measurement", depending on the specific context.

Which is correct: "units of measure" or "unit of measure"?

"Units of measure" is generally used when referring to multiple standards, while "unit of measure" is appropriate for a singular standard. For example, "The standard "unit of measure" for length is the meter."

Why is it important to specify "units of measure"?

Specifying "units of measure" ensures that data is interpreted correctly and consistently. Lack of clarity can lead to errors and misunderstandings in calculations and comparisons.
